MoneyMax Financial Services (SGX:5WJ) raised SG$67.7 million from its Series 011, 012, and 013 digital token offerings under its SG$100 million unsecured commercial paper program, according to a Thursday filing on the Singapore Exchange.
The Series 011 tokens raised SG$43.8 million, with 33.1% subscribed by related parties, including Executive Chairman and CEO Lim Yong Guan.
The Series 012 tokens raised SG$22.2 million, with related parties accounting for 69.8%. The Series 013 tokens secured SG$1.7 million, with 3.5% subscribed by the chief operating officer.
